Overview:

Oak Ridge National Laboratory's (ORNL) Chemical and Isotopics Mass Spectrometry (CIMS) Group is seeking a Chemical Technician to focus on the maintenance and operation of CIMS' cleanroom laboratories. This technician will be responsible for maintaining cleanroom laboratory infrastructure according to established procedures and keeping the team supplied with cleaned labware and ultra-pure acids. This role resides in the Nuclear Analytical Chemistry (NAC) Section, Chemicals Sciences Division (CSD), Physical Sciences Directorate (PSD) ORNL.


This position is fundamental to our programs and capabilities. Your work will contribute to advancement of material characterizations for trace and ultra-trace materials. In general, this role involves standardized duties that are performed using detailed and established operating procedures. You will work closely with the Group Leader and other team members to maintain the cleanroom spaces, including sustaining a steady stream of trace clean laboratory supplies.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: acid leaching labware, cleaning cleanroom surfaces, reloading supplies, making new acid solutions, and removing waste. You will also support our sample preparations and clean chemistry operation protocols.


The (CIMS) group has extensive history in the analysis of material dating back to the early 1960s. The team resides in the Ultra Trace Forensic Science Center which houses a suite of sophisticated laboratories. The facility contains over 10,000 square feet of cleanroom space used for wet chemistry protocols mainly separations and sample preparation. The separation laboratories feature unique automated separation systems and sample handling infrastructure.


Major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Clean the cleanroom surfaces on a designated schedule.

  • Monitor particle counts and HEPA filter operation.

  • Acid leach labware every day.

  • Document environmental conditions.

  • Maintain and stock laboratory supplies.

  • Collaborate with facilities and group staff to communicate issues.

  • Have technical proficiency in Microsoft office suite and basic computer software.

  • Have a strong understanding of manual pipette operation and general labware functionality.
